J.N.College B.A.J.N.College B.A. Seats 2025
Under the B.A. course, J.N.College has a total of 256 seats available. Those who aspire to get a seat are required to fulfil the admission criteria. Moreover, the distribution of these seats may also be subject to the reservation policy laid by the central or state government. The below table showcases more information about B.A. seat intake at J.N.College:
Courses | Seats |
---|---|
Bachelors of Arts (B.A.) | 256 |
